A very approachable survival game. Simple mechanics, yet tons of stuff to do. Group up with friends or take on the world alone, both are fun.

New technologies/recipes are learned when you pick up items that are required for crafting them, which creates a natural progression in the game that scales with the player interaction with the world. You're not stuck behind a tutorial gate, nor thrown to the lions on the first day.

A nice mix of casual base-building with elements of survival either when the base is attacked, or when going on an adventure to secure more raw materials.

The biggest drawback for me at the moment is the fact that progression in the game results in tougher attacks on the bases. This makes it difficult to play on a server where some people are casually farming copper and tin, and others are chain-running blast furnaces with black metal. The progression of the players furthest in the "storyline" will dictate the difficulty of base attacks for everyone. This can be a disheartening experience for the casual gamer who logs on to check on the carrots in the garden, only to have their small wooden farmhouse obliterated by Surtlings throwing fireballs.

*EDIT* This biggest drawback has now been addressed with new server settings

Absolutely worth the price tag. Already at the initial release state I would consider the game fun and rich enough to warrant a €50 price tag, yet it still sells for less than €20.

The best platformer I remember playing since Another World. Beautifully crafted and stimulating audio and visuals. It plays well, and there's a good mix of action and jumping puzzles. A simple yet interesting talent tree keeps you looking for those yellow power-ups, and the skills available are also unlocked at a steady pace.

While the game may be somewhat linear, it doesn't really feel that way. You can always walk back to the very place you started off - perhaps to get those upgrade orbs you weren't able to get to initially.

It works very well with keyboard and mouse. I'm sure a controller would be fine too, but it's nice that you don't feel gimped when playing a platformer on a PC in 2015.
